Industrial safety specialist Troax UK Limited has simplified machine safety with the introduction of an exceptionally easy-to-fit machine guarding package. Based on its Rapid Fix machine fencing and an innovative new fixing system, the machine guarding package offers unrivalled versatility and speed of installation, providing a simple and cost-effective way to ensure personnel safety in warehouses, manufacturing facilities and other industrial sites where automated machinery is in operation.
The Rapid Fix package is based on Troax's modular wire mesh machine fencing, a widely used panel system which has been designed for fast assembly and dismantling - in around a third of the time it takes to install conventional fixed guarding systems. Combining the fencing with its new 'The End' clamp, a fixing system which further speeds up the fitting and modification of wire mesh panels on site, has enabled Troax to achieve a real breakthrough in the installation of safety systems in industrial premises.
Supplied in a convenient kit format, the fencing package is ideal for virtually any type of machine guarding application, such as isolating an automated robot, packaging machine or hydraulic press. It is also particularly suitable for protecting long runs of fencing, such as along a conveyor, where it can be dismantled quickly for repairs, reducing the need for interlocked doors and minimising machine downtime. Rapid Fix fencing can be assembled or dismantled quickly by a single operative using just an Allen key.
And with the addition of the new fixing clamp, the wire mesh panels can be easily modified when they need to be cut to size on site during installation (the clamp simply fits neatly over the end of the panel), for example at the end of a run of machine fencing, in irregularly shaped roof areas or to accommodate a/c ducts or cable conduits.
Using the two systems together allows complete flexibility during installation so that a bespoke safety solution can be created simply and economically, to meet the exact requirements of the site.
The machine guarding system, which is supplied directly from Troax's Swindon location, meets all EU Directives and Norms when correctly installed.
